Renntechs all the way if you want performance. 10 pounds less per wheel, stronger wheel too. They say 1 pound of rotational unsprung weight= 10 pounds of sprung weight. Lets say this is not true and that its not 10, or 7, or even 5.... lets just say 4. 10 pounds on 4 wheels = 40 pounds... in sprung weight at (4x) = 160. Just the wheel difference alone is like taking 160 pounds out of your car. If you do 8 pounds thats 320 pounds.

You car will definitely RIDE better believe it or not, because ride quality on bumps is dependent on wheel weight... handle better, stop better. There is no lighter wheel than the Monolite. If performance matters, its a no brainer.

Also beware of tire weights... they sit at the edge of the rotational mass making the biggest difference. Some are definitely lighter than others. You can see complete weight specs at the tire rack. Michelin PS2... light, very good tire. Don't go too big... it may look good but it will kill your car.
